Roustabout Theatre presents

Dinosaurs And All That Rubbish

Sunday 30th April

One small step for man, one giant pile of rubbish left behind! Man’s dream to reach the stars leaves the world in ruins and disturbs the sleeping dinosaurs. Will they wake up and save planet Earth?  

An imaginative adaptation of Michael Foreman’s environmental tale with dancing dinosaurs, fuelled by rock’n’roll. This riotous hour, packed with signature Roustabout silliness, will have you tapping your toes from start to finish! 

“A really fun and engaging family show”  ★★★★★ Edinburgh Fringe for Kids  
“Will put a big smile on your children’s faces”  ★★★★ Theatre Weekly 
Shortlisted: Best Theatre for Children, OFFIE Awards 2022.
